Output e359788f760b75f021be9b968f17e441b786dd454e94a63a03e70f8f28bdb545:20

value
83357215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e03aa141682f280aca99a4c1ef787202f633d538 OP_EQUAL
address
MULmq5SX3m8QDT61HfRMHBGqLxVkUsZbLx
transaction
e359788f760b75f021be9b968f17e441b786dd454e94a63a03e70f8f28bdb545
spent
true